Skylar Roth-MacDonald grew up in Central Alberta, with soccer being his main passion. His life took a turn in 2009 & 2012 after losing his two best friends to suicide at just 12 &17 years old.
With depression & various mental health battles taking up much of Skylar's youth, he hit a turning point in 2016. Skylar has applied the strength he has gained through adversity to big goals and has since climbed over 100 mountains, run over 150 marathons, and run across Canada for mental health awareness. Today Skylar lives in Calgary, speaks to schools all over Canada full-time, and coaches runners & athletes as well.
